Breathing Underwater



Something new... I am experimenting more with painting in Photoshop. I love using the gold texture. I've always loved the vector look, but hate doing it, so I found a way to use the paintbrush rather than the pen tool to achieve that look anyways. Everything is the same basic calligraphy brush, except of course those orb/bubbles. Just playing with opacity and gradients on top of flat colors.

Jensen Beach


This is an oil painting of the coast on Hutchinson Island in Jensen Beach, FL. I went out last week and shot some photos on the beach, something simple, but I loved the clouds and the sharp waves cutting out of the glassy calm water; quite beautiful. I haven't touched oils since I finished my senior project back in April, and OMG it feels sooooo good to paint with them again. Truly it is my favorite medium. During the last four months I've only been working in watercolors and I think it has loosened me up a bit somehow with the oils... which doesn't make sense. Watercolor is a much more tight and restrictive technique and requires the planning that I oh so love to ignore. But somehow I really felt the difference and enjoyed this painting completely.
